Zero Suicide is a system-wide approach for health systems to improve the quality and safety of care for those at risk of suicide, with the underlying goal of preventing all suicide deaths among patients. Although evidence has indicated that Zero Suicide is effective in reducing suicide-related outcomes, little is known about how organizations fund and sustain the Zero Suicide initiative.

In recent years several researchers and child welfare agencies have begun developing predictive risk models to support child welfare decision-making. Predictive analytics is a sophisticated form of risk modeling that uses historical data to understand relationships between myriad factors to estimate a probability score for the outcome of interest.
